#4bb357 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4bb357 is composed of 29.4% red, 70.2% green and 34.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 51.4% yellow and 29.8% black. It has a hue angle of 126.9 degrees, a saturation of 40.9% and a lightness of 49.8%. #4bb357 color hex could be obtained by blending #96ffae with #006700.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

Shades and Tints of #4bb357

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050d06 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#4bb357

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7c827d is the less saturated color, while #07f722 is the most saturated one.
